I used to try to keep individual web pages for the little software programs I write, but it ended up being too hard keeping the web pages up to date. Now, I just link to the files in CVS and try to keep a README.txt file up to date for each project.

The settings directory contains most of my dot files and resume contains various versions of my resume. contests is an archive of solutions to various programming contest problems. Included are solutions for topcoder.com problems and for the problem set archive. Everything else is probably some sort of small side project.
